Green chili stew
Ingredients/Components
- flour - 1/4 c
- water - 2 c
- pepper to taste - 1 item
- onion, chopped - 1 item
- corn oil - 1/4 c
- garlic salt to taste - 1 item
- can tomato juice - 1 oz
- cans stewed tomatoes - 2 oz
- cilantro - 1 tsp
- cans green chilies - 2 oz
- pork steak, chopped
How to make green chili stew:
Cook pork in oil in skillet until brown, stirring frequently. Sprinkle with flour. Pour into crock-pot. Add remaining ingredients; mix well. Cook on low for 4 hours or longer. Serve with flour tortillas filled with melted cheese. Yield: 6 to 8 servings.Recipe categories: Main dish, Southwestern u.s., Stew.
